Rembrandt Etchings Walking out of the US Holocaust Memorial in Washington, D.C. the stench of mass murder was overpowering. Western Civilization, that hubristic culture celebrating man's highest aspirations, seemed obscene. Stately government buildings that bespoke American power and beneficence only reminded me of American rejection…